Output 57ce33fb7afb92a28d8672089b708dd72b9575187b4aa2685adb7e637dd83523:1

value
341585771
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e11ef5c850c825697d1beb0e989a031a3a5dfc17 OP_EQUAL
address
3NDM3rGNGen5E9pNEFBj5JEanoFuebBxFb
transaction
57ce33fb7afb92a28d8672089b708dd72b9575187b4aa2685adb7e637dd83523
confirmations
452259
spent
true